Currently at $365.58 on eBay, this slot-loading Xbox 360 "made with the drive from a G3 and the Hitachi that was originally in the 360." Auction page. Video after the break. Click here for first picture in gallery.

After taking everything apart, it was a simple matter of rebuilding the spindle, rigging up a tiny breadboard with a few transistors, cramming the new Frankenstein drive into the game system, and -- of course -- finishing up with some handy case mod.
